Cameron Corporation

Cameron (NYSE: CAM) is a leading provider of flow equipment products, systems and services to worldwide oil, gas and process industries. Cameron's wide range of proven offerings are directly involved in controlling, directing, adjusting, processing, measuring and compressing pressures and flows from upstream drilling though and including refining and marketing operations. In addition, Cameron serves non-oil and gas process industries with advanced valve, compression and flow measurement technologies. The company is also a leading provider of project management and aftermarket services across its full range of offerings. The company, whose continuous business history goes back to 1833, is headquartered in Houston, Texas and operates in over 100 countries around the world.

Major product lines:

  • Surface and subsea pressure control systems
  • Surface and subsea wellheads, valves and trees
  • Surface and subsea chokes, actuators and controls
  • Standard and custom engineered separation, treatment and processing systems
  • Standard and critical service gate, ball, butterfly, plug and check valves
  • Measurement and control instrumentation systems and sampling and blending systems
  • Gas reciprocating and centrifugal compression equipment and services
  • CAMSERV aftermarket services
